JAMIE SITS IN THE PASSENGER SEAT OF STEVE'S CAR, NODDING HER HEAD ALONG TO THE MUSIC. In the backseat was Dustin, who they found biking over to the Wheeler house. He was seated in the middle having just informed them that Dart, who had been teeny tiny was now a giant monster.

"Wait," Steve says, "So how big is he again?"

"At first he was like this," Dustin holds up his hand, "And now he's like this." Dustin spreads his arms out to depict Dart's new and very large size.

"I swear to God, man, it's just some lizard, okay," Steve says.

"It's not a lizard," Dustin insists, "Jamie, tell this man it's not a lizard!"

"Not a lizard," Jamie says, still bobbing her head to the music, trying blissfully not to think about the fact that Dart was now humongous and had eaten Mew and now they were on the hunt for him with nothing but a bat. She was also extremely worried about Will.

"How do you know?"

"How do I know it's not?" Dustin asks.

"How do you know it's not just a lizard?" Steve asks and Jamie stops vibing with the music as she looks over at them. Why had they just asked each other the same question like three times?

"Because his face opened up and he ate my cat," Dustin shares, which silences Steve.

They pull into Dustin's driveway and head over to the cellar. Jamie reaches into her book bag and pulls out her flashlight and both Steve and Dustin glance over at her.

"It's – you know just in case we need to see," she says nodding her head. She wasn't telling them about her fear.

They headed over to the cellar doors and Steve tapped it gently with his bat. Jamie shone the light on the doors as Steve tapped the bat more aggressively to the doors. There was no sound and Jamie moved the light over to Dustin's face and he used his hand to block it.

"All right, listen, kid. I swear if this is some sort of Halloween prank you're dead. All right?"

"It's not a prank," Dustin says, "Jamie, please stop shining that in my face."

"Sorry," she apologized as she quickly directed the light to the ground.

Steve sighs, "Do you have a key to this thing?"

Dustin reaches into his pocket producing the key and he unlocks the doors.

"Let me see that," Steve says holding his hand out and Jamie looks at it before placing her flashlight in Steve's hand. Steve shines the light in the cellar and there's still nothing in sight.
